Day One: Session 2. Developing the Dimensions and Levels of the Competence

Targeted competence

Teamwork

Connection to programme competences or aims

Dimensions and levels of competence.

Learning outcomes for the session

At the end of this session trainers will be able to:

  • identify the main elements of the competence of teamwork
  • Review, revise and adapt the rubrics/tables with dimensions and levels of the competence of teamwork

Pre-requisite learning/competence

Achievement of learning outcomes in Session 1 (learning outcomes 1 & 3)

Resources

  • Dare+ rubrics for competence of teamwork
  • Laptop and projector, access to academic literature on teamwork

Session duration

2.5 hours

Number of participants

10-15

Session description [structure, parts, activities]

  1. The introduction to the session and the Intended Learning Outcomes (ILO) – presentation by the trainer
  2. A small group focuses on the two core elements of teamwork:
    1. Participants have a shared understanding of the content addressed by the team and aim of the task at hand in order to ensure results, achievement and high performance.
    1. The participants create relationship, trust and climate in the group, ensuring members integration and empowerment.
    1. Both (the aims and the personal relationship) must be kept in mind by each participant in the group, otherwise the group will not be successful
  3. Distribute examples of rubrics (DARE+ and optionally other proposals)
  4. Groups compare the results of the small group activity above with the dimensions and levels in the DARE+ rubrics. Revision of the level descriptors in small groups to reflect own context; sharing in a plenary session
  5. Evaluation of the session by means of satisfaction questionnaire (short 5 points)

Mode of evaluation

15 min focus group discussion on achievement of learning outcomes
